Default Lithium Charger Wiring question

I just upgraded to a BigBattery HSKY 48V 105ah battery in my cart after reading around on here. I've also got a Navitas 5KW AC conversion kit installed.

I have a question about wiring in the charger so I don't have to lift the seat to charge every time in the future. Might be common knowledge, I just cant find examples of doing or not doing it. Nobody ever really talks about the charger.

I have two studs for power distribution on my cart, mounted to the battery (idea from the Fentertainment channel when he did his HSKY install).

The battery, 48V->12V reducer, and the controller are all connected to this stud with ring terminals.

Can I just add a couple more wires with ring terminals to connect the charger, or is this going to cause issues?

Default Re: Lithium Charger Wiring question

That will work. I did basically the same thing only with bus bars. I mounted the charger on board and took the charger port out and used the one below, it fits perfectly. Did you get the Husky kit with the split cables?
